فن آوری اطلاعات داتيس
Segment Routing

شبکه‌های مبتنی بر Segment Routing (SR): تحول در مسیر‌یابی شبکه‌های مدرن

مقدمه

با رشد انفجاری داده‌ها، گسترش خدمات ابری و افزایش نیاز به شبکه‌های با تأخیر پایین، شبکه‌های سنتی مبتنی بر پروتکل‌های MPLS و IP دیگر پاسخگوی نیازهای مدرن نیستند. Segment Routing (SR) یک تکنولوژی نوآورانه در مسیر‌یابی شبکه است که با ساده‌سازی کنترل مسیر، بهبود مقیاس‌پذیری و انعطاف شبکه، امکان بهینه‌سازی ترافیک و کاهش هزینه‌های عملیاتی را فراهم می‌کند.

این تکنولوژی به‌خصوص برای شبکه‌های بزرگ سازمانی، اپراتوری و دیتا سنترها بسیار حیاتی است و می‌تواند جایگزین راهکارهای پیچیده MPLS مانند RSVP-TE و LDP شود.

Segment Routing چیست؟

Segment Routing (SR) یک روش مسیر‌یابی مبتنی بر منابع و مسیر است که به جای استفاده از پروتکل‌های پیچیده مسیر‌یابی MPLS، مسیرها را از طریق Segment ID (SID) مشخص می‌کند. هر Segment نمایانگر یک اقدام یا مسیر مشخص در شبکه است که می‌تواند یک گره (Router)، لینک بین گره‌ها، یا سرویس خاصی باشد.

در SR، مسیر کامل بسته توسط Source Node تعریف می‌شود و هر گره در مسیر فقط Segment فعلی را پردازش می‌کند. این روش باعث کاهش پیچیدگی، افزایش سرعت پردازش و مقیاس‌پذیری بالاتر شبکه می‌شود.

مزایای کلیدی Segment Routing

  1. سادگی و کاهش پیچیدگی شبکه: حذف نیاز به پروتکل‌های اضافی مثل LDP یا RSVP-TE.

  2. مقیاس‌پذیری بالا: مدیریت مسیرهای متعدد با SIDها به جای نگهداری اطلاعات کامل مسیر در هر گره.

  3. انعطاف در برنامه‌ریزی ترافیک (Traffic Engineering): تعریف مسیرهای دقیق برای بهینه‌سازی عملکرد شبکه و کاهش ترافیک اضافه.

  4. بهبود قابلیت اطمینان شبکه: بازسازی سریع مسیرها در صورت خرابی لینک یا گره.

  5. قابلیت پیاده‌سازی سرویس‌های پیچیده: مانند Service Function Chaining (SFC) و مسیریابی بر اساس QoS.

انواع Segment Routing

Segment Routing در دو نوع اصلی ارائه می‌شود:

1. SR-MPLS

  • مبتنی بر فناوری MPLS و برچسب‌های آن است.

  • مسیرها با استفاده از MPLS Label Stack تعریف می‌شوند.

  • مناسب شبکه‌های هسته‌ای و شبکه‌های سازمانی بزرگ با زیرساخت MPLS موجود.

  • مزایا: سازگاری با شبکه‌های MPLS موجود، کمترین نیاز به تغییر زیرساخت.

  • محدودیت‌ها: انعطاف‌پذیری کمتر نسبت به SRv6 در پیاده‌سازی سرویس‌های شبکه‌ای جدید.

2. SRv6

  • مبتنی بر IPv6 است و از Segment Routing Header (SRH) استفاده می‌کند.

  • هر Segment یک آدرس IPv6 مشخص است و مسیر بسته در هدر IPv6 ذخیره می‌شود.

  • مناسب شبکه‌های نوین، دیتا سنترها، و اپراتوری که نیاز به سرویس‌های پیشرفته دارند.

  • مزایا: انعطاف بسیار بالا، پیاده‌سازی Service Function Chaining، برنامه‌ریزی مسیر با granularity بیشتر.

  • محدودیت‌ها: نیاز به پشتیبانی کامل IPv6 و به‌روزرسانی نرم‌افزار تجهیزات شبکه.

Segment Routing

معماری و عملکرد Segment Routing

در SR مسیر بسته به صورت زیر هدایت می‌شود:

  1. Source Node: مسیر کامل بسته را با استفاده از لیست SIDها تعیین می‌کند.

  2. Intermediate Node: تنها SID فعلی را پردازش می‌کند و بسته را به مقصد بعدی هدایت می‌کند.

  3. Destination Node: بسته را پردازش کرده و سرویس مورد نظر را اعمال می‌کند.

اجزای کلیدی:

  • Segment ID (SID): شناسه مسیر یا عملیات.

  • Node SID: نماینده یک روتر خاص در شبکه.

  • Adjacency SID: نماینده یک لینک مشخص بین دو گره.

  • Prefix SID: نماینده یک مسیر IP خاص یا prefix.

کاربردهای عملی Segment Routing

  1.  دیتا سنتر: ساده‌سازی مسیر‌یابی، افزایش انعطاف و کاهش پیچیدگی کنترل شبکه.

  2. شبکه‌های اپراتوری: کاهش پیچیدگی MPLS و بهبود کنترل ترافیک، افزایش قابلیت سرویس‌دهی با SLA بالا.

  3.  5G و IoT: امکان برنامه‌ریزی مسیرهای دقیق برای سرویس‌های با تأخیر پایین و پهنای باند بالا.

  4. Service Function Chaining (SFC): هدایت ترافیک از طریق سرویس‌های شبکه‌ای مشخص مانند فایروال، DPI یا NAT.

  5. شبکه‌های چند سرویس (Multi-Service): ترکیب SR با شبکه‌های VPN، QoS و امنیت برای مدیریت سرویس‌های پیچیده.

مقایسه SR-MPLS و SRv6

ویژگی SR-MPLS SRv6
پروتکل پایه MPLS IPv6
نوع مسیر‌یابی برچسب‌های MPLS آدرس‌های IPv6
قابلیت برنامه‌ریزی مسیر متوسط بسیار بالا
پیاده‌سازی SFC محدود کامل
سازگاری با شبکه‌های موجود بالا نیاز به به‌روزرسانی تجهیزات

چالش‌ها و ملاحظات Segment Routing

  • پیچیدگی مدیریت SIDها: در شبکه‌های بزرگ، نگهداری و برنامه‌ریزی SIDها نیازمند ابزارهای مدیریت پیشرفته است.

  • سازگاری با تجهیزات قدیمی: بعضی از تجهیزات MPLS و IPv4 ممکن است از SRv6 پشتیبانی نکنند.

  • آموزش و مهارت فنی: اجرای SR نیازمند دانش پیشرفته مهندسی شبکه است.

  • امنیت: مسیر‌یابی مبتنی بر SR نیازمند سیاست‌های امنیتی دقیق است، به ویژه در شبکه‌های اپراتوری.

نتیجه‌گیری

Segment Routing با سادگی، انعطاف و مقیاس‌پذیری بالا، یک تغییر پارادایمی در مسیر‌یابی شبکه‌های مدرن ایجاد کرده است. این فناوری امکان بهینه‌سازی ترافیک، کاهش پیچیدگی عملیاتی و پیاده‌سازی سرویس‌های پیشرفته را فراهم می‌کند. SR به ویژه برای شبکه‌های سازمانی بزرگ، دیتا سنترها و شبکه‌های اپراتوری با نیاز به انعطاف و کنترل دقیق، گزینه‌ای ایده‌آل است.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*